Transaction 81742e15347623c14ca42311e6901ff033f3c6eda9caf83c98197a3511fa32b8
1 Input
1 Output
-
81742e15347623c14ca42311e6901ff033f3c6eda9caf83c98197a3511fa32b8:0
- value
- 531785
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 69c020e34f2063f14949e7450fa3d25d41fdd945444d592a4c03063b9ddf9e50
- address
- bc1pd8qzpc60yp3lzj2fuazslg7jt4qlmk29g3x4j2jvqvrrh8wlnegq68d50r